Founded in 1891, Bulley & Andrews is one of the Midwest's most trusted and accomplished construction firms. As a family-owned firm, Bulley & Andrews offers clients a full-range of construction services including general contracting, construction management, design/build and masonry and concrete restoration. With our headquarters in Chicago, our work has a regional focus and includes new construction, renovation and restoration projects and nearly every building market.

Review project plans, requirements and specifications to develop a comprehensive understanding of the project and develop scope of work, material, labor and equipment costs as it relates to demo, carpentry and drywall tradesAssess constructability and product material requirements in the project documents. Develop and recommend value engineering when applicablePrepare quantity takeoffs and estimate of scope either through self-perform production-based estimate or unit price conceptual estimating from preliminary through complete construction documentsSolicit bids/quotes; involves comparison and analysis of competitive vendor and supplier bidsDevelop/maintain vendor relationships and negotiate material purchasing rates from preferred vendorsPrepare estimates according to the requirements of multiple contract delivery methodsReviews vendor quotes and estimates with the project management and field operations team prior to bid completionMake award recommendations for materials and equipment for self-performed work to Project Management teamWork closely with Field Operations Team to benchmark, reconcile and adjust production rates, as well as resolve field issuesResearch, prepare, transmit and track RFIs, submittals and change ordersOrganize and track historical costs for cost estimatingMonitor weekly production on projects and participate in weekly Field Operations meetingsPerform job site visits and project walk-throughsTransition projects effectively from the budget/bid/estimate phase into construction with Operations teamOversee and review self-perform estimates developed by Operations and Estimating staffHandle multiple estimates, with varying levels of oversight/involvement across many project types/market sectors.Assist in preparation and adherence to detailed project schedulesRequirements:
